Top 5 Cars Games in UAE Q3 2024: Unified Platform Trends
Explore the performance of the leading car games in the UAE during Q3 2024, with insights on downloads, revenue, and active users from Sensor Tower.
In the third quarter of 2024, the car games category in the United Arab Emirates saw varying trends across different metrics for the top five applications on a unified platform. Here's a closer look at their performance, with data provided by Sensor Tower.
F1 Clash - Car Racing Manager from Hutch Games Ltd saw a gradual decline in weekly downloads, starting from around 221 in early July and dipping to 78 by the end of September. The weekly revenue for this app was highest at $4.5K in the first week of July but generally trended downward, stabilizing around $1.1K towards the quarter's end. Weekly active users began at 1.4K and decreased to approximately 893 by the last week of September.
Chrome Valley Customs, published by Space Ape Ltd, displayed a fluctuating revenue pattern with a peak of $1.7K in late July, tapering to about $818 by the end of September. The app's downloads experienced a notable increase in early September, reaching 245, before dropping to 79 in the last week. Active users showed a slight decline from 2.9K to 2.5K over the quarter.
Car Parking Multiplayer by Aidana Kengbeiil saw consistent weekly downloads, peaking at 3.4K in late July and closing the quarter at 2.1K. The app's revenue fluctuated, with a significant rise to $1.5K in mid-September. Active users remained robust, maintaining numbers around 17K throughout the quarter.
Drive Zone: Car Simulator Game from Jet Games FZ-LLC experienced growth in weekly downloads, reaching a peak of 2.9K in late August, before decreasing to 1.3K by the end of September. Revenue showed variability, with a notable increase to $1K in late August. Active user numbers rose from 8.8K in July to a peak of 13.3K in late August, before settling at 10.5K.
King Of Steering - Hajwala by UMX Studio FZ-LLC maintained a steady download rate, starting at 1.1K and ending at 1.2K. The app's revenue saw a decline from $1.4K in early July to $354 by the end of September. Active users remained relatively stable, fluctuating slightly around 7K throughout the quarter.
